BEIRUT HOT SPOT GÄRTEN GOT SHUT DOWN BY THE EXTREMIST GOVERNMENT!

While the incidents happening in Georgia, by the rightist government is already painful enough, another bad news just came from the Beirut.


The city's hot spot for underground scene Garten just got shut down after the performance videos of Acid Pauli playing verses from Quran in the club, spread out on the internet.

Governor Judge Ziad Chebib said the club was "lacking proper registration and promoting material that offends religious beliefs".


However, The Gärten has issued a statement on Facebook denying that the Quran verses were played purposely and outlining that the video was not filmed during Ramadan, which was initially thought.


The club wrote: "The video that was circulated was shot 5 weeks ago and not during the Holy month of Ramadan. This does not justify what happened however it is important to point out the level of ‘journalism’ portrayed by the Facebook page that initially shared the video.
